By Ovat Abeng

The Senator representing Anambra North Senatorial District and the Minority Whip of the Senate under the political platform of Nigeria Democratic Congress (NDC), Dr. Tony Nwoye on Sunday 21st June, 2026 distributed over 1500 solar-powered streetlights across communities and 99 Wards that constitute the district.

According to Nwoye, the solar streetlights will be distributed among the 99 wards that make up Anambra North Senatorial District, in fulfillment of his commitment to illuminate every nook and cranny of the zone.

He said the gesture is aimed at improving the quality of life of the people by providing illumination in public spaces, promoting safety and security in the environments.

“These initiatives are primarily aimed at boosting local economies, enhancing nighttime security, and preventing crime in rural and urban areas.

“The latest distribution marks the completion of phase 4 of the Light Up Anambra North initiative. The the third phase has each Ward in Anambra North getting 15 Pieces of Solar Lights each.

Speaking while handing over the solar streetlights to ward leaders, Senator Nwoye assured the people that even more projects and interventions would be brought to the district.

He noted that each political ward is expected to get at least five solar in the latest batch of phase 4.

“He reiterated his determination to ensure that Anambra North shines even brighter through sustained infrastructural development.

The Senator also reiterated his commitment in providing quality leadership, Infrastructural development  and improving the lives of the good people of Anambra North Senatorial District.
